100S-C, 3 Pole Safety Contactors 2N/O & 3N/C
The Bulletin 100S-C safety contactors provide mechanically linked positively guided contacts, required in feedback circuits of modern safety applications. The mechanically linked N.C. auxiliary contacts will not change state when a power pole welds. In addition, the gold-plated bifurcated auxiliary contacts are ideally suited for low-energy applications or feedback control circuits with multiple series-connected N.C. auxiliary contacts.
Redundant contactors to isolate motor (hazardous motion)
Positively guided main contacts
Red contact housings for easy identification as safety device
Protective cover prevents manual operation - yet the window allows visible ON/OFF status

What safety features does this contactor have?
To prioritise user safety, contactors like this one can't change state when a power pole welds. They're also designed to limit unintentional touch and can't be manually operated, avoiding the possibility of creating an unsafe state for the system and its environment.
